网站字体特效代码全解析,打造个性化视觉体验的秘诀,揭秘网站字体特效,个性化视觉体验的打造秘籍
本文全面解析网站字体特效代码,揭秘打造个性化视觉体验的秘诀,通过深入探讨各种字体特效的实现方法,包括动画、阴影、光泽等,帮助开发者提升网站设计,吸引用户目光,增强用户体验。
随着互联网的飞速发展,网站已经成为人们获取信息、交流互动的重要平台,一个优秀的网站不仅需要美观的界面设计,更需要吸引人的字体特效来提升用户体验,本文将为您全面解析网站字体特效代码,帮助您打造个性化的视觉体验。
什么是网站字体特效?
网站字体特效是指通过CSS(层叠样式表)或JavaScript等技术,对网站中的字体进行美化处理,使其具有独特的视觉效果,这些特效可以包括字体阴影、动画、颜色变化等,从而提升网站的视觉效果和用户体验。
网站字体特效代码种类
CSS字体阴影
CSS字体阴影是一种简单易用的字体特效,可以使字体看起来更加立体,以下是一个示例代码:
.text-shadow {
text-shadow: 2px 2px 4px #000000;
}
CSS字体动画
CSS字体动画可以使字体产生动态效果,如旋转、放大、缩小等,以下是一个示例代码:
@keyframes rotate {
from {
transform: rotate(0deg);
}
to {
transform: rotate(360deg);
}
}
.text-animation {
animation: rotate 2s linear infinite;
}
CSS字体颜色变化
CSS字体颜色变化可以使字体在不同的状态下显示不同的颜色,如鼠标悬停、点击等,以下是一个示例代码:
.text-color-change {
color: #000000;
}
.text-color-change:hover {
color: #ff0000;
}
JavaScript字体特效
JavaScript可以实现更加复杂的字体特效,如动态文字效果、随机文字颜色等,以下是一个示例代码:
function changeColor() {
var colors = ['#ff0000', '#00ff00', '#0000ff', '#ffff00', '#00ffff', '#ff00ff'];
var randomColor = colors[Math.floor(Math.random() * colors.length)];
document.getElementById('text').style.color = randomColor;
}
setInterval(changeColor, 1000);
如何使用网站字体特效代码?
在HTML文件中引入CSS或JavaScript文件
<!-- 引入CSS文件 --> <link rel="stylesheet" href="styles.css"> <!-- 引入JavaScript文件 --> <script src="script.js"></script>
在HTML元素中添加相应的类名或ID
<!-- 添加CSS类名 --> <div class="text-shadow">这是一段带阴影的文字</div> <!-- 添加JavaScript ID --> <div id="text">这是一段动态文字</div>
在CSS或JavaScript文件中编写相应的代码
注意事项
-
优化性能:过多的字体特效会降低网站加载速度,影响用户体验,建议合理使用字体特效,避免过度使用。
-
兼容性:不同浏览器的兼容性不同,部分特效可能无法在所有浏览器中正常显示,建议测试多种浏览器以确保效果。
-
用户体验:字体特效应以提升用户体验为目的,避免过于花哨的特效影响阅读。
网站字体特效代码是提升网站视觉效果和用户体验的重要手段,通过合理运用CSS和JavaScript技术,您可以打造出独特的字体特效,为用户带来更好的视觉体验,希望本文对您有所帮助。
最后,检查文章的整体结构和内容,确保符合用户的要求,标题吸引人,内容详实且有深度,同时语言流畅,易于阅读。这样,一篇符合用户需求的志愿服务快讯文章就完成了
下一篇响应式网站设计软件,助力企业打造个性化移动体验,响应式设计利器,软件助力企业定制移动端个性化体验
相关文章

最新评论